"Wu" wrote:

There are three column contain "Quantity" (A1), "Unit price" (B1) and
"Amount" (C1)

I have set a formula at "Amount" (C2)that =A2*B2, it is work , but if
anyone
of A2 or B2 is no data, or both of them are no data, C2 will show
#value!

How can it does not show #value! even there are no data at A2 and B2.
